1、功能
基本概念:ASP商城的价格搜索功能旨在帮助用户快速找到符合其预算的商品,通过输入价格区间,用户可以筛选出在特定价格范围内的商品。
应用场景:该功能广泛应用于电子商务网站,特别是在大型促销活动期间,用户可以通过价格搜索功能迅速找到折扣商品或优惠商品。
2、实现方式
前端实现:用户通过网页表单输入价格区间,并提交查询请求,表单通常包括最小价格和最大价格两个输入框。
后端处理:服务器接收到请求后,根据用户输入的价格区间,在数据库中进行查询,常用的SQL语句包括SELECT * FROM Products WHERE price BETWEEN @minPrice AND @maxPrice
。
结果显示:查询结果返回给前端,前端页面展示符合条件的商品列表。
3、技术细节
数据库设计:商品信息存储在数据库中,表结构通常包括商品ID、名称、价格等字段,价格字段用于存储商品的价格信息,便于进行范围查询。
查询优化:为了提高查询效率,可以在价格字段上创建索引,还可以使用缓存技术,将常用查询结果存储在内存中,减少数据库访问次数。
安全性考虑:在处理用户输入时,需要进行输入验证和过滤,防止SQL注入等安全风险。
4、用户体验优化
界面设计:提供简洁明了的输入界面,用户可以轻松输入价格区间,显示清晰的提示信息,指导用户如何进行价格搜索。
响应速度:优化后端处理逻辑和数据库查询,确保查询结果能够快速返回给用户,提升用户体验。
错误处理:对于无效的输入(如最小价格大于最大价格),系统应给出友好的错误提示,并引导用户重新输入。
5、常见问题与解答
问题一:如何实现按价格区间查询?
解答:按价格区间查询主要通过SQL中的BETWEEN
关键字实现,要查询价格在100到200元之间的商品,可以使用SELECT * FROM Products WHERE price BETWEEN 100 AND 200
。
问题二:如何处理用户输入的价格区间无效的情况?
解答:在后端处理用户输入时,首先检查最小价格是否小于等于最大价格,如果输入无效,返回错误提示信息,并引导用户重新输入正确的价格区间。
ASP商城的价格搜索功能通过前端表单输入、后端数据库查询和结果展示,实现了用户对商品价格区间的快速筛选,该功能不仅提高了用户的购物体验,还为商家提供了有效的商品推广手段。
以上内容就是解答有关“asp商城价格搜索”的详细内容了,我相信这篇文章可以为您解决一些疑惑,有任何问题欢迎留言反馈,谢谢阅读。
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/58885.html<